Buying Guide: How to Choose the Best ATE Rotors for Your Car

When I’m looking for new brake rotors, the sheer number of options can be overwhelming. ATE is a brand I’ve trusted for years, known for its OEM-quality parts and robust engineering. But even within their lineup, you need to pick the right rotor for your specific driving needs and vehicle. Let’s break down what I look for when choosing from the 10 best ATE rotors for 2025.

First, consider the type of rotor construction. The most common are one-piece cast rotors, which are solid, reliable, and perfect for daily driving. ATE’s standard offerings fall here. Then you have two-piece rotors, where the cast iron friction ring is bolted to an aluminum hat. These are lighter, better for heat dissipation, and often found on performance vehicles, but they come with a higher price tag. For most of us, a one-piece rotor is more than sufficient.

Next, think about the rotor coating. This was a game-changer for me. Many ATE rotors, like their popular PowerDisc line, come with a special coating on the non-friction surfaces. This isn’t just for looks; it’s a functional layer that fights corrosion. Living in an area with winter road salt, I’ve seen how uncoated rotors can rust on the hat and vanes, leading to unsightly wheels and potential balance issues over time. A coated rotor stays looking cleaner and protects the rotor’s integrity.

Drilling and slotting is another big decision. Solid, blank rotors are quiet and offer maximum pad life, ideal for a standard commuter car. Slotted rotors have shallow channels cut into the face. These are great for my more spirited driving days as they help wipe away gas and debris from the brake pad, maintaining a consistent bite, especially when things get hot. Drilled rotors have holes drilled through them, which are excellent for water dispersal in wet conditions and reducing weight, but they can be more prone to cracking under extreme, track-level stress. For a balanced performance street car, I often lean towards slotted or a slotted/drilled combo from ATE.

Finally, always match the rotor to your driving. If you’re just replacing worn parts on your daily driver, a standard ATE premium coated rotor is a perfect, long-lasting choice. If you tow a trailer, carry heavy loads, or enjoy mountain driving, look into their performance-oriented or enhanced durability lines. And for those with a modified sports car, their top-tier two-piece or aggressively slotted options provide the thermal capacity and bite you need. Checking your vehicle’s specifications and being honest about how you drive will point you directly to the right ATE rotor for you.

Frequently Asked Questions

Are ATE rotors a direct replacement for my car’s original rotors?

In most cases, yes, absolutely. ATE is a major original equipment supplier to many European car manufacturers like Volkswagen, BMW, and Mercedes-Benz. This means there’s a very high chance the rotors that came on your car from the factory were made by ATE. When you buy an ATE replacement rotor, you’re often getting the same part, or a very similar updated version, that was installed at the plant. It’s always a good idea to double-check the part number against your vehicle’s specifications, but for a true OEM-fit experience, ATE is one of the best choices you can make.

What is the benefit of the gray coating I see on many ATE rotors?

That gray coating, often called a GEOMET coating or something similar, is one of my favorite features on modern ATE rotors. It’s a zinc or aluminum-based layer applied to the non-braking surfaces of the rotor—the central “hat” and the cooling vanes inside. Its sole job is to fight rust and corrosion. Without it, those areas can rust quickly from rain, humidity, and road salt, making your wheels look dirty and, over a long period, potentially affecting the rotor’s balance. The coating doesn’t affect braking performance, it just keeps everything looking cleaner and protected for longer. The braking surface itself is bare cast iron and will rust slightly until the brake pads wear off the superficial layer, which is completely normal.

Should I choose slotted or drilled ATE rotors for my daily driver?

For a pure daily driver, my advice is usually to stick with solid, blank rotors. They are the quietest option and provide the longest brake pad life. Slotted rotors are excellent if you do a lot of highway driving, tow light loads, or enjoy a spirited drive on a winding road now and then. The slots help clean the brake pad and vent gasses under higher heat. Drilled rotors are best for wet-weather performance as the holes help eject water, but they can be more susceptible to micro-cracks if you subject them to repeated extreme heat from aggressive track use. For most people’s daily commute, the performance gain isn’t worth the potential for increased noise and faster pad wear.

Do I need to bed-in new ATE rotors, and how do I do it?

Yes, you absolutely should bed-in any new rotors, including ATE ones. The bedding-in process deposits a layer of brake pad material onto the rotor surface in an even transfer layer. This is crucial for achieving maximum braking power and preventing judder or vibration. A general method I use is to find a safe, empty road. After the brakes are at normal operating temperature, do a series of about 5 to 8 medium-hard stops from 45-50 mph down to about 10 mph, but don’t come to a complete stop and don’t hold the brakes stationary at the end. Then, drive for several minutes without using the brakes to let them cool down completely. Always follow the specific recommendations from your brake pad manufacturer if they provide them.

How do I know when it’s time to replace my ATE rotors?

You shouldn’t just look at the brake pads; the rotors need inspection too. The most straightforward way is to check for a minimum thickness specification, which is often stamped on the rotor itself. If the rotor is worn thinner than this “discard” thickness, it must be replaced. You should also look for deep scoring or grooves, severe rust that’s pitted the braking surface, and any signs of heat spots or cracking. Often, when you replace your brake pads, it’s a good practice to either replace or have the rotors resurfaced (machined) to ensure a fresh, flat surface for the new pads to mate with.
